The weather in Woburn puts serious stress on garage door components. Winters bring freezing temperatures that make metal springs brittle and cause lubricants to thicken. Springs that might last 10,000 cycles in milder climates often fail earlier here (typically after 7 to 9 years of regular use, not the full decade some manufacturers claim). Summer humidity causes wooden doors to swell and metal tracks to expand slightly, leading to binding and uneven operation.

We see certain problems repeatedly in Woburn homes. Broken torsion springs top the list, especially in late winter when temperature swings are most extreme. Opener gear failures are common in homes built in the 1990s and early 2000s where original chain drive units are still in service. Cable fraying happens when pulleys wear out from years of friction. These aren't DIY repairs. They require proper tools, replacement parts, and safety knowledge.

How much does spring replacement cost in Woburn?

Most residential spring replacements range from $200 to $350 depending on door size and spring type. Two-car doors with two springs cost more than single-car doors with one spring. High-cycle springs (rated for 25,000+ cycles) cost slightly more than standard 10,000-cycle springs but last much longer.
